Overall Meaning

The lyrics of Mel Tormé's song "A Ghost Of A Chance With You" convey a sense of unrequited love and deep longing. The singer expresses a desperate need for love and confesses their intense feelings for the person they are addressing. However, they feel utterly hopeless, believing that they don't even have the slightest chance of being with this person. The phrase "I don't stand a ghost of a chance with you" emphasizes the perceived impossibility of the situation.


The singer reflects on their failed attempts to win the person's affection, mentioning that they thought they had finally found them, only to realize that other lovers surround this individual. The presence of these other admirers further diminishes their chances of being noticed or chosen. Despite knowing the odds are against them, the singer yearns for a chance to be close to the person they desire. They fantasize about a moment of surrender and sharing a tender kiss or two, believing that if given the opportunity, the person would discover that they are the perfect lover and would reciprocate their love. However, the singer questions the futility of their schemes and wonders if it's all just a dream.


Overall, the lyrics capture the bittersweet emotions of unrequited love, conveying a deep longing and a sense of hopelessness. The singer acknowledges the nearly impossible odds of their love being reciprocated, but they can't help but hold on to the slim hope of a miracle.
